Subject: DR drill — Papercut invoice renderer

Plugin authors: next Thursday we run a disaster-recovery drill for the Papercut PDF invoice renderer. Expect the sandbox API to go dark for roughly two hours while we restore from the Bramlett replica. To re-register your plugin keys after restore, use the recovery passphrase below.

vault phrase of yaguf-hahaf = druath-holix

The import wizard bundled with the Tallowgate portal is maintained by Brindlesoft, not by our in-house team. Known limitations include a 50,000-row ceiling per file, strict UTF-8 encoding requirements, and silent truncation of fields beyond 255 characters. When customers report mapping errors, first confirm the file passes Brindlesoft's published validation template before opening a vendor ticket. Collect the failing file, the wizard version number, and a screenshot of the error banner, then forward everything to the vendor liaison.

escalation mailbox, kaweg-kahif: druwyn.sordor@nelvroworks.corp

// Query planner regression in Ledgefort 4.2: joins on the
// audit table pick a seq scan, p99 up 8x. Client below pins
// planner hints server-side as a stopgap until the fix ships.
// Security review note: connection uses the read-only role,
// scoped to the audit schema only. No writes possible.
// The client authenticates to the Ledgefort proxy with the
// internal key that follows on the next line.

API key for bageg-kajef: vxb2-ss

// Client setup for the Crashcourier pipeline (Tapnest mobile app).
// This is what ships crash reports from the intake queue into the
// internal Stacktide triage service. Support folks: if reports stop
// flowing, check this client first — nine times out of ten it's a
// queue backlog, not the app. Batches flush every 30s.
// The client authenticates to Stacktide with the key below.

app token of fajop-fahif = qvz4-AnML

**Ticket PINW-2241 — Idempotency keys reused across retry windows**

The Pinwheel payments worker generates idempotency keys from order ID plus day-of-month, so a retry on the same calendar day of a later month can collide with an old key and silently no-op a legitimate charge. Requesting security review of the proposed keying scheme (order ID + attempt UUID) before rollout. The candidate build reviewed is noted directly below.

build token for tajeg-bajep: htk14_409ba9df6b8acb